2. Obstacles Of Reusing Solar Panels
It is widely accepted that reusing solar panels has several ecological advantages, nevertheless, it is likewise real that the process isn't without its difficulties. But what exactly are these difficulties? Let's check out better.
One of the biggest concerns with recycling photovoltaic panels is the complexity of the task itself. It can be tough to break down the various components, such as glass and metal, to be reused independently. Furthermore, solar panel manufacturers commonly have a mix of materials used in their items which makes sorting them much more complex. Additionally, there are security and health dangers entailed with managing damaged glass or breathing in fumes from melting components.
Another vital obstacle connected with recycling solar panels is price. Lots of countries do not have sufficient framework or sources to adequately reuse these things which brings about higher costs for organizations trying to do so. In addition, because of the specialized nature of reusing photovoltaic panels, this can develop an economic burden on business attempting to stay compliant with policies. Inevitably, these costs could be passed down to consumers making it difficult for them to afford renewable resource sources.

3. Techniques For Recycling Solar Panels
As the world pursues an extra lasting future, reusing photovoltaic panels is a progressively popular job. Amidst this expanding passion, nonetheless, we should consider the approaches that are in area to make it feasible.
To begin with, several firms have executed a 'take-back' system where old or damaged photovoltaic panels can be accumulated and sent to their respective manufacturing facilities for recycling. This way, the products are able to be reused in the construction of brand-new items. Furthermore, some communities have even started providing incentives for individuals desiring to recycle their solar panels; this might range from tax obligation breaks to free delivery costs.
In addition, modern technology has actually come to be significantly innovative when it concerns recycling photovoltaic panels-- with specialised makers with the ability of separating out all the various elements within them. As an example, by using AI-powered robot arms, these equipments can extract valuable products such as copper and aluminium while additionally throwing away hazardous waste safely.
